Nine in 10 Men Encourage Friends to See a GP – but Brush Off Their Own Symptoms

Chris Kamara joins Medichecks to urge men to seek care sooner as 47% of 2,000 surveyed said they delay appointments.

Summary by Bristol Post
New research shows nearly half of men delay seeking medical help for themselves - but 92% badger friends to make an appointment if they're showing symptoms of a health issue.
